Bujar Shehu (born 7 February 1939) is an Albanian basketball coach and former basketball player. Shehu coached the Albanian national team and teams like Tirana, Prishtina, Peja and Drita. [1] [2] [3] Before starting his coaching career, he played for Tirana and was a member of the Albanian national team from 1960 until 1972. [4]
